Yes, Nikola Tesla was a visionary. He made groundbreaking contributions to electrical engineering, inventing technologies like the alternating current (AC) system, radio, and various other innovations. His foresight and innovations continue to shape modern technology, underscoring his remarkable visionary status.

FAQs & Answers

  1. What were Nikola Tesla's major inventions? Nikola Tesla's major inventions include the alternating current (AC) system, radio, and various innovations in electrical engineering.
  2. How has Tesla influenced modern technology? Tesla's contributions laid the groundwork for many modern conveniences, making essential technologies like electricity transmission and wireless communication possible.
  3. Why is Tesla considered a visionary? Tesla is deemed a visionary due to his ability to foresee technological advancements and invent solutions that shaped the future of electricity and communication.
  4. What is the significance of the alternating current system? The alternating current system was revolutionary because it enabled the long-distance transmission of electricity, which is the foundation of modern power distribution.
